ag亚游集团App下载 graduate student in biology Angelica Cave recently landed a grant from the NMSU’s Water Resource 研究 Institute to support her study of antibiotic-resistant 污水处理中的细菌.

Her proposal is titled “Antibiotic resistance in wastewater treatment: the effects of different treatment methods on the differential survival of antibiotic resistant pathogens over non-resistant bacteria through the treatment process of two different 污水处理厂.”

Cave is taking samples from untreated wastewater, the aerobic digester, where the organic material gets broken down and is the most biologically significant step in the treatment process at the Socorro plant, the treated wastewater, and the channel the wastewater is discharged into, both upstream and downstream from the plant, as 处理后的废水正在排放.

她 will analyze those various samples to determine the presence of antibiotic resistant 基因(ARGs)和毒力基因(VGs). 携带细菌的相对比例 ARGs over those that don’t will be determined to show whether the presence of ARGs provides increased survivability to bacteria going through the current wastewater 两个污水处理厂的处理方法. 凯夫会多次取样 in the next year over the course of months to allow for the effects of temporal changes to be seen, which will allow insight in到 potential dynamics of ARBs in the environment.

Once samples are collected, Cave will conduct two studies: first, she will extract genomic DNA from the original environmental samples using the Qiagen PowerWater or PowerFecal extraction kits, and testing those extractions for the VGs and ARGs, and second, she will culture Gram- negative bacilli using MacConkey Agar from samples that showed the genes of interest, to isolate the bacteria which contain those genes. Additionally, she will test isolates of interest to determine if that isolate is resistant 到多种抗生素.

Cave said this project will provide new information about the possible connections 之间的
antibiotic resistant genes and antibiotic resistant bacteria in the environment and 污水处理规范. 她说 this is so important because a link 之间的 the spread of ARB and ARGs and 污水处理厂 has long been suspected and, although it hasn’t been confirmed definitively, there are studies that support this theory and more 研究 is greatly needed. 抗生素耐药性感染是 becoming an increasing threat to public health and safety, which makes this sort of 研究及时且重要.
